James A. Hare III, 69, of Breinigs-ville, died Jan. 14, 2013, in the Hospice Unit of Lehigh Valley Hospital.
He and his wife Charlotte (Feijo) Hare celebrated their 47th wedding anniversary in July 2012.
Born in Fall River, Mass., he was a son of the late James A. Jr. and Thelma C. (Brayton) Hare.
For the past 10 years, he worked for Cyoptics Inc.
Previously, he worked for 29 years at AT&T-Bell Labs.
He was a member of St. Joseph the Worker Catholic Church, Orefield.
He was a baseball coach for the Breinigsville B-Vets.
An avid cycling fan, he also volunteered with the Lehigh Wheelman for a number of years.
In addition to his wife, he is survived by sons, James A. IV and his wife, Michelle, of Allentown, John C. and his wife, Jamie, of Macungie; daughter Jennifer H. Jue and her husband, Peter, of Washington, D.C.; sister Nancy L. Silvia of Venice, Fla.; seven grandchildren; and three great grandchildren.
